About This Item
Philadelphia: Carey, Lea & Blanchard, 1837. First edition. Hardcover. Very good. 2 volumes. 12mo. Original drab purple cloth, printed paper labels. Errata slip present. Inner hinge of volume 1 repaired, clith lightly worn and sunned, labels perished, but still a very good set.
BAL 3876.
